Separating Capability from Permission: A Governance Framework for Agentic AI Autonomy Levels

תקציר מקורי באנגליתarXiv:2607.23438v1 Announce Type: new Abstract: As AI systems increasingly exhibit agentic behavior, discussions of autonomy often conflate what systems are technically capable of doing with what they should be permitted to do in practice. This paper introduces a governance framework that explicitly separates Allowed Autonomy Levels (AAL), which define the degree of autonomy an AI agent is authorized to exercise given risk, oversight, and accountability considerations, from Autonomous Capability Levels (ACL), which characterize an agent's inherent technical abilities.
